Who needs capital markets in real?

01
Capital markets are necessary for various individuals and entities such as:
02
- Companies looking to raise funds for expansion or investment through initial public offerings (IPOs) or issuing corporate bonds.
03
- Investors seeking opportunities to grow their wealth and earn returns on their investments.
04
- Institutional investors like pension funds and insurance companies that allocate funds to different asset classes to balance risk and generate income.
05
- Government entities raising capital through bond issuances to finance public projects or manage budget deficits.
06
- Entrepreneurs and startups looking for venture capital or private equity investments to fund their business ideas and innovations.
07
- Traders and speculators aiming to profit from price movements in stocks, bonds, currencies, commodities, or derivatives.
